Alice Lamb’s 2023 release, Jazz Covers Pop , serves as a masterclass in the art of the cover. By stripping away the high-octane production of stadium rock and the polished sheen of contemporary pop, Lamb uncovers the melodic core of tracks that have long been staples of the airwaves. Lamb’s style is characterized by a "chilled," minimalist approach, often appearing on playlists dedicated to Acoustic Chilled or lounge arrangements. In Jazz Covers Pop , this translates to a focus on piano and light percussion, allowing her vocals to take center stage. For example, her version of "Don't Look Back in Anger" transforms the Britpop anthem into a five-minute-plus jazz ballad, emphasizing the melancholy inherent in the lyrics.
